Solution for 5x+16=2x+7-(x+3) equation:


Simplifying
5x + 16 = 2x + 7 + -1(x + 3)

Reorder the terms:
16 + 5x = 2x + 7 + -1(x + 3)

Reorder the terms:
16 + 5x = 2x + 7 + -1(3 + x)
16 + 5x = 2x + 7 + (3 * -1 + x * -1)
16 + 5x = 2x + 7 + (-3 + -1x)

Reorder the terms:
16 + 5x = 7 + -3 + 2x + -1x

Combine like terms: 7 + -3 = 4
16 + 5x = 4 + 2x + -1x

Combine like terms: 2x + -1x = 1x
16 + 5x = 4 + 1x

Solving
16 + 5x = 4 + 1x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-1x' to each side of the equation.
16 + 5x + -1x = 4 + 1x + -1x

Combine like terms: 5x + -1x = 4x
16 + 4x = 4 + 1x + -1x

Combine like terms: 1x + -1x = 0
16 + 4x = 4 + 0
16 + 4x = 4

Add '-16' to each side of the equation.
16 + -16 + 4x = 4 + -16

Combine like terms: 16 + -16 = 0
0 + 4x = 4 + -16
4x = 4 + -16

Combine like terms: 4 + -16 = -12
4x = -12

Divide each side by '4'.
x = -3

Simplifying
x = -3
